The e parking system is a smart parking solution that utilizes technology such as sensors, cameras, and mobile applications to streamline the parking process. One of the key features of this system is the use of sensors installed in parking spaces to detect the presence of vehicles. When a vehicle enters a parking space, the sensor sends a signal to the central system, which updates the availability of the parking space in real-time. This information can be accessed by users through a mobile application or a website, allowing them to find and reserve a parking space before they even arrive at their destination.
By eliminating the need for physical tickets and barriers, the e parking system reduces the time spent searching for parking and waiting in line to pay for parking. Users can simply drive to their reserved parking space, park their vehicle, and pay for parking through the mobile application. This seamless experience not only saves time for users but also helps reduce traffic congestion in parking lots and on the streets.
Parking operators also benefit from the e parking system by improving the efficiency of their operations. With real-time data on parking space availability and occupancy rates, operators can better manage their parking facilities and maximize usage. The system also allows operators to set dynamic pricing based on demand, helping them increase revenue and reduce instances of over-crowded parking lots.
